Abstract

PURPOSE:To always obtain as optimum equalization characteristic by evaluating a time difference between a peak interval of a reproducing signal and the case of a correct peak interval, and controlling a constant of an equalizer so that the time difference is eliminated. CONSTITUTION:A two-bit pattern is reproduced, and a peak pulse is generated by a pulse forming circuit 104, and converted to a level of a voltage or a current by a time level converting circuit 111 in order to derive a time interval of a peak pulse of the front part and a peak pulse of the rear part. The converted level is held until a peak pulse of the next two-bit pattern comes, and at the time point when said pulse has come, discharge is started, and the next two-bit pattern is awaited. While the level is being held, a detected level Vn 114 and a reference level Vr 115 in case of a correct bit interval are compared by a level comparator circuit 112. At that time, if there is a difference in the levels, it is outputted as an error signal to an equalizer control circuit 106, and a constant of an equalizer 103 is controlled so that the error signal is eliminated. In such a way, an optimum equalization characteristic can always be maintained.
